What? They call it profit sharing but it has nothing to do with a company making money. They can make a profit sharing contribution regardless. The only difference between a match and profit sharing is that an employee gets a profit sharing contribution whether or not they contribute themselves. A match or profit sharing can be discretionary which means the amount is subject to board approval (ex 6% match or 5% profit sharing) and can be $0 (ie not guaranteed). If there is a union or collective bargaining agreement there are most likely required contributions by the employer and have to be made.

Company does not have to make money to make a profit sharing contribution. It is a discretionary contribution that employees receive whether or not they contribute to the plan or not. Profit sharing contributions are great for lower paid workers that may not be able to afford 401k contributions themselves.
